A House Full of Kids

I’m going to miss this soon. My house is FILLED with teenagers. I love having kids in and out. My baby girl (17 yrs. old) is moving back to NY soon and my son (18 yrs. old) is going to be out on his own soon. I have no idea what I will do with an empty house. Soon it will be just my husband and I.

The kids and I were talking the other day and I told them that they need to give me at least a 5 year reprieve before either of them makes me a grandma. But…I think I’m going through empty nest syndrome now just thinking about them being gone. You get used to a certain situation in your life and then one day, it’s just not the same anymore. For over 18 years I’ve been a mom. It seems that since even before the kids started school my house has been filled with them and all of their friends. When I walk through the store and hear “MOM” it’s usually directed at me. People must think I’m a baby making factory. Kids of all color, size and looks are hollering “MOM” at me. One time we were pulling out of Walmart parking lot and I heard the yell – MOM!! I looked around and a car full of kids were yelling and waving out the window. And we’ve only lived in KY for 2 1/2 years. I guess it’s because I’m always here. Even kids who are in NY still call me mom and call me for advice at times. I will always be a mom, but my kids won’t always be right here in my home like they are now.

There’s a country song called “You’re Gonna Miss This” and that sums up how I have been feeling lately. I’m gonna miss this.
